Nakayû was a man from [[Tokunoshima]] who, along with his father Nakatame, helped [[Saigo Takamori|Saigô Takamori]] during his exile on that island.

In [[1866]], Nakayû received permission to travel with Saigô to [[Kyoto]], but then died sometime after arriving there. He is buried at the Saigô Family Cemetery in [[Kagoshima]].
